Tonight the Kiwi, Maori, Aussie, or Mozzies as they call themselves, are celebrating winning Australian Idol.
Winning performer Stan Walker is a wonderful success story... on all levels.
As a child, and much of his childhood was spent here in New Zaland, San's father was violent and abusive.
Unsurprisingly, Stan was naughty, his self-esteem was nil, and whatever talent he had seemed destined to be squandered.
But one day his dad took stock and realised, to quote that ad about domestic violence, it's not okay.
The violence stopped.
Stan, his mum and his brothers, gradually recovered from the damage that had been done.
The family moved back to Australia to start afresh.
And last night, this very modern Cinderella story ended with its coronation... on the steps of the Sydney Opera House.
